1How quickly should I respond to water damage in my Bardstown home, and are there seasonal factors to consider?

You should contact a restoration professional within 24-48 hours to prevent mold growth and structural damage. Bardstown's humid summers, especially after heavy thunderstorms common in Kentucky, can accelerate mold and mildew growth. In winter, frozen pipes in older homes, particularly in historic districts, are a leading cause of water damage, requiring immediate attention to prevent secondary issues.

2What should I look for when choosing a fire and smoke damage restoration company in Nelson County?

Verify the company is licensed and insured in Kentucky and specifically has experience with Bardstown's mix of modern and historic home constructions. Look for IICRC-certified technicians and check for local references, as proper soot removal and odor neutralization require specialized techniques. A reputable local provider will also help you navigate your insurance claim, which is crucial for a smooth recovery process.

3Are mold remediation costs in the Bardstown area typically covered by homeowner's insurance?

Coverage depends on the source of the moisture. Insurance typically covers mold damage if it stems from a sudden, covered peril like a burst pipe. However, damage from long-term humidity, slow leaks, or flooding (which requires separate flood insurance) is usually excluded. Given Kentucky's high humidity, proactive maintenance to control moisture is key to preventing uncovered remediation costs.

4After a major flood, are there specific health or safety concerns for my family during the cleanup in Kentucky?

Yes, major flooding, especially from nearby rivers like the Beech Fork, can introduce hazardous contaminants, sewage, and chemicals into your home. Never enter a flooded basement before utilities are safely turned off. A professional restoration company will follow EPA and Kentucky health guidelines for proper disinfection, handling of porous materials, and moisture testing to ensure the home is safe for re-occupancy.
